Edward Fetzer, 74, of Springhouse, Pa., went home to be with the Lord on Jan. 31, 2010, in Mercy Suburban Hospital, Norristown. Born in Harris Township, he was a son of the late Harry and Ella Fetzer.

An athlete, Mr. Fetzer played football as a halfback and also wrestled. He was a United States Navy veteran. Later he attended the University of Virginia. Still passionate about football, Mr. Fetzer was a diehard Penn State fan. He dearly appreciated his longtime friendship with high school classmate, William Whitehill. Later in life, Mr. Fetzer made a home, for five years, at the Silver Stream Nursing Center, Springhouse, surrounded by many loving and caring friends, both residents and staff, who were like family. For that, he and his family will be forever grateful. He especially enjoyed attending the activities. Activities director, Tricia, was very dear to him. Eddie, as he was known to those that loved him most, will be fondly remembered as a mild-mannered, kind soul.

Mr. Fetzer is survived by his son, Lance Fetzer and his wife, Sue; daughter, Lorraine Steinman, and her husband, Joel; grandchildren, Katelyn and Lauren Fetzer and Ben Steinman; and cousins, Tom Hoover and Mike Hoover.

Eddie will return to the Bellefonte area, a place where he grew up and that he loved dearly, to be laid to rest in Advent Cemetery. Services are private.
